How families and households are made up across the area.
Nearly six people live in the typical home in Milingimbi, making it one of the most crowded residential areas in the region. This high density is driven by a large number of multi-generational and large family groups. Only 7.5% of people here live alone, which is far lower than the national figure.

Average household size.
A huge 61% of homes in Milingimbi house six or more people. This means the usual home size is far above the Northern Territory figure of 2.8 people, a trend that has barely changed since 2011.

Family types and one-parent families.
One-parent families make up 38.9% of the community, which is far above the Australian average. While this is among the highest rates for similar areas, the figure has fallen 7.6 points since 2011.
